Enhance Your Space with Wooden Track Lights

Photo track lights

Wooden track lights are lighting fixtures that combine wood materials with adjustable track-mounted spotlights. These fixtures consist of a linear track system, typically made of metal, with wooden elements incorporated into the design, and multiple light heads that can be positioned and directed along the track. The design versatility of wooden track lights allows them to complement multiple interior design styles.

The wood component provides visual warmth and texture, while the track system offers functional flexibility. Common wood types used include oak, pine, walnut, and bamboo, each offering different grain patterns and color tones. Wooden track lights serve multiple applications across different environments.

In residential settings, they provide task lighting in kitchens, accent lighting for artwork, or general illumination in living spaces. Commercial applications include retail product highlighting, restaurant ambient lighting, and gallery exhibition lighting. The adjustable nature of the light heads allows users to modify beam direction and focus, enabling both spot lighting and broader area illumination.

The track system typically supports LED bulbs, which offer energy efficiency and longevity. Installation requires mounting the track to ceiling surfaces, with electrical connections made through the track system. Most wooden track lights accommodate various bulb types and wattages, allowing customization of light output and color temperature to suit specific lighting requirements.

Choosing the Right Wooden Track Lights for Your Space

Selecting the appropriate wooden track lights for your space involves considering several factors, including the size of the area, the existing decor, and the intended use of the lighting. First and foremost, it is essential to assess the dimensions of the room where the lights will be installed. Larger spaces may benefit from longer tracks with multiple fixtures to ensure adequate illumination, while smaller rooms might only require a single track with fewer lights.

Additionally, the height of the ceiling plays a crucial role; higher ceilings may necessitate fixtures that can be adjusted or suspended to provide effective lighting. Another critical aspect to consider is the style and finish of the wooden track lights. Different types of wood, such as oak, walnut, or maple, offer varying aesthetics and can complement different design themes.

For instance, a light oak finish may suit a Scandinavian-inspired interior, while a darker walnut could enhance a more traditional or industrial look. Furthermore, the design of the fixtures themselves—whether they are sleek and modern or more ornate—should align with your overall decor vision. It is also advisable to consider the type of bulbs used in these fixtures; LED options are increasingly popular due to their energy efficiency and longevity.

Installation and Placement Tips for Wooden Track Lights

Installing wooden track lights requires careful planning to ensure optimal functionality and aesthetic appeal. Before installation begins, it is crucial to determine the best location for the track. Ideally, it should be positioned where it can provide maximum coverage of the area you wish to illuminate.

For instance, in a kitchen, placing the track above countertops or islands can enhance task lighting, while in a living room, positioning it over seating areas can create a warm and inviting atmosphere. When it comes to installation, following manufacturer guidelines is essential for safety and effectiveness. Most wooden track lighting systems come with detailed instructions that outline how to securely mount the track to the ceiling and connect it to your electrical system.

It is advisable to consult with a professional electrician if you are unfamiliar with electrical work or if local codes require it. Additionally, considering the angle at which the lights will be directed is vital; adjustable fixtures allow you to focus light on specific areas or objects, enhancing both functionality and visual interest.

Maintenance and Care for Wooden Track Lights

Maintaining wooden track lights is essential for preserving their beauty and functionality over time. Regular cleaning is necessary to prevent dust accumulation that can dull their appearance and affect light output. A soft cloth or microfiber duster is typically sufficient for routine maintenance; however, if there are stubborn stains or marks on the wood surface, a gentle wood cleaner may be used sparingly.

It is crucial to av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the finish or wood itself. In addition to cleaning, periodic checks on the electrical components are advisable to ensure safety and performance. Inspecting connections for signs of wear or damage can prevent potential hazards down the line.

If you notice flickering lights or other irregularities in performance, consulting with a qualified electrician is recommended to address any underlying issues promptly. By taking these simple maintenance steps, homeowners can ensure their wooden track lights remain both functional and visually appealing for years to come.
